Seared Lean Beef Strips with Roasted Brussels Sprouts and Cauliflower Mash

Enjoy a balanced dinner featuring tender lean beef strips seared to perfection, paired with crispy roasted Brussels sprouts and a creamy cauliflower mash. This dish delivers a robust flavor profile with subtle hints of garlic and black pepper, making it a delightful yet nutritious meal.

NUTRITION

408kcal
Protein
50.3g
Fat
15.2g
Carbs
17.4g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

8 oz Lean Beef Strips (Top Sirloin)

1 cup Brussels Sprouts, halved

1 cup Cauliflower florets

1 tsp Extra Virgin Olive Oil

1 Garlic clove, minced

Salt, to taste

Black Pepper, to taste

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at the oven to 425°F for the Brussels sprouts.

  • 2

    Toss the halved Brussels sprouts with a light drizzle of olive oil, a pinch of salt, and black pepper, then spread them on a baking sheet.

  • 3

    Roast the Brussels sprouts in the preheated oven for about 20-25 minutes, until tender and slightly crispy at the edges.

  • 4

    While the sprouts roast, season the lean beef strips with salt and pepper. In a hot skillet over medium-high heat, add olive oil and quickly sear the beef strips along with the minced garlic until browned on the outside but still tender inside, about 3-4 minutes.

  • 5

    For the cauliflower mash, steam the cauliflower florets until soft, about 8-10 minutes. Blend or mash the steamed cauliflower until smooth, seasoning with a pinch of salt and pepper.

  • 6

    Plate the seared beef strips alongside a serving of roasted Brussels sprouts and a generous scoop of cauliflower mash. Serve immediately.
